- The distance between Genoa, Ne, Usa and Hetan, China is approximately 11,325 km or 7,037 mi.
- To reach Genoa, Ne in this distance one would set out from Hetan bearing 358.4°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Genoa, Ne bearing 181.7° or S .
- Genoa, Ne has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Hetan has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
- Genoa, Ne is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Hetan is in or near the warm temperate desert biome.
- The mean temperature is 2.5 °C (4.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.1 °C (0.2°F) less in Genoa, Ne.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 672.8 mm (26.5 in) more which is equivalent to 672.8 l/m² (16.51 US gal/ft²) or 6,728,000 l/ha (719,268 US gal/ac) more. About 20 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.9° lower in Genoa, Ne than in Hetan.
